Division of Relations with Armenian Communities of Eastern Europe
Head of Division: Karen B. Avanesyan
The Division of Relations with Armenian Communities of Eastern Europe of the RA Ministry of Diaspora
-compiles different databases about Armenian communities of Eastern Europe and the respective countries,
-proposes and implements projects for collaboration between the Republic of Armenia and different Armenian community organizations of Eastern Europe,
-develops annual programs for educational, cultural, economic and sports meetings, festivals and conferences, as well as provides for their implementation; contributes to the defense of national interests, language, culture and educational institutions of Armenian communities of Eastern Europe within the framework of international law,
- organizes mutual visits and receptions for individual representatives of Eastern Europe and Armenian communities, as well as department members and ensures their participation in different meetings and events,
-ensures the involvement of individuals, organizations and institutions of Armenian communities of Eastern Europe in pan-Armenian projects, as well as supports their integration into the social, political and economic life of the respective country,
-supports the process of preserving and disseminating Armenian cultural heritage in the Armenian Diaspora of Eastern Europe,
-ensures participation in urgent processes and state of affairs relating to the field of activity, prepares drafts of legal acts, as well as proposals, conclusions and other documents and develops corresponding guidelines for the division’s functions,
-ensures the timely discussion of letters, appeals, suggestions and complaints relating to the field of activity, the consistency and supervision, as well as prepares proposals, references, statements, letters of commendation, reports and other records.
